PDP National Convention to Hold on August 17

The Peoples Democratic Party, PDP, on Thursday held an expanded caucus meeting at the Yar' Adua Centre, Abuja.
Various issues concerning the party were discussed and several decisions taken. 
There, it was resolved that the party's National Convention will hold on the 17th of August, 2016 in Port Harcourt, Rivers State.

A Committee was constituted to work out a new zoning arrangement for national offices with the consideration of the National Chairman zoned to the South having approved Zoning for Presidency to the North at the last National Convention.
A National Reconciliation Committee was also constituted at the meeting to continue on the reconciliation efforts in the party headed by the Deputy Senate President, Senator Ike Ekweremadu. 
The party's convention, held in May ended in a stalemate with Senators Ali Modu Sheriff and Ahmed Makarfi claiming leadership of the PDP. Legal actions were instituted while the national secretariat of the party went under lock shortly after.
